Cedar Shingle Siding

Also called “shakes,” cedar shingle siding is usually found in the New England area among Cape Cod homes. The cedar shingles can be stained in a variety of earth-tone colors.

Pros: Can last up to 30 years; doesn’t buckle or curl.

Cons: Often viewed as high-maintenance since shingles need treatment about every five years to prevent rot or mildew; not the best choice for regions where fires are more common.
